Assessing Your Home's Solar Potential



Before diving right into solar panel installment, you need to evaluate your home's solar possibility. Beginning by examining your roofing system's alignment and incline; south-facing roofing systems generally capture one of the most sunlight.



Try to find any type of obstructions, like trees or tall structures, that might cast shadows on your panels. These can dramatically minimize energy production. Consider your regional climate too; warm areas generate better results than constantly over cast regions.

Next, examine your energy needs and use patterns to identify the amount of panels you'll call for. You could also wish to make use of online solar calculators or speak with a professional to obtain a clearer photo.

Panel Efficiency Rankings



As you discover the globe of solar panels, understanding panel efficiency rankings is essential for making an informed choice. These rankings indicate just how successfully a panel transforms sunlight right into useful electrical energy. The higher the efficiency, the more power you'll generate from a smaller space. Most household panels vary from 15% to 22% effectiveness.

When picking your panels, consider your energy demands and readily available roofing space. If you have actually restricted room, going with higher-efficiency panels could be beneficial. However, if find out this here have ample roof location, lower-efficiency panels might be enough.

Installment Type Choices



Choosing the right installation kind for solar panels can considerably impact your system's efficiency and effectiveness. You'll typically encounter two primary options: roof-mounted and ground-mounted systems.

Roof-mounted panels are typically the best selection for house owners, as they use existing room and can be more economical to install. Nevertheless, if your roof isn't appropriate-- probably because of shielding or architectural concerns-- ground-mounted systems may be the better alternative.

They enable optimal positioning, optimizing sunshine exposure. In addition, you can change their angle to improve effectiveness.

Before determining, take into consideration factors like readily available space, spending plan, and local policies. By assessing these choices carefully, you'll ensure your solar panel installment meets your energy needs properly.

Visual Considerations



While performance is essential, appearances shouldn't be overlooked when choosing solar panels for your home. You want panels that not only job effectively however likewise match your home's design.

Take into consideration the color and dimension of the solar panels; black panels usually mix seamlessly with dark roofs, while blue panels might stand apart much more. Check into choices like building-integrated photovoltaics (BIPV) that replace traditional roofing products, supplying a streamlined look.

You can additionally discover solar shingles, which resemble common roofing and can enhance visual allure. Don't forget to evaluate the design and placement of the panels to maximize both performance and aesthetic harmony.

Inevitably, striking the right equilibrium between efficiency and aesthetic appeals will certainly make your solar investment a lot more rewarding.
